ISTANBUL - Turkey’s main opposition party candidate Ekrem Imamoglu was declared mayor of Istanbul on Wednesday after recounts of the March 31 local elections were completed, state-owned Anadolu Agency said, citing an opposition lawmaker. Imamoglu was given the formal mandate despite a pending appeal from President Tayyip Erdogan’s AK Party for the Istanbul election to be annulled and re-run, which the country’s top electoral body has yet to rule on.
